Hankook VENTUS V8 RS Tyres review

Car - 06 Polo GTI
Rim Size - 17"x 8J
Tyre - Hankook VENTUS V8 RS (H424)
Tyre Size - 215/40/ R17
Km's On this Tyre - around 10,000km





Cornering:
I definitely feel more inspired round corners. When you doing a very hard cornering it makes you feels like its a rubber it sticks to the road, good feedback as they approach the limit.

Traction:
The tyres surface is soft, so i guess that's why it sticks to the road, but the bad thing is it wear out fast. Excellent dry grip and only puts a foot wrong in the rain when provoked. If you want me to compare with Dunlop Direzza DZ101 which used on my Golf MK4 VR5, I will pick Hankook VENTUS V8 RS , when i do a fast "hard core cornering" on the DZ101 it will start fling a bit, but for Hankook, it doesn't.

Road noise:
it i definitely feel more silence then what i had before (Continental Compact Sport 2 CCS2)

Will I buy again:
I may buy these tires again because they can make a car more predictable, but i wanna try the Hankook RS-2 or VENTUS V12 EVO.

But then The VENTUS V8 RS is definitely a budget tyres(around HKD$8xx) and haven't been disappointed since. And now i have a new perspective ways on Hankook... Korean tyres!
